A couple is set to hold their wedding reception in a virtual world allowing up to 5,000 people to attend, including the bride’s late father, even though he died last year.
Dinesh Sivakumar Padmavathi, 25, and Janaganandhini Ramaswamy, 24, plan to hold their Hogwarts-themed wedding in the metaverse on 6 February.

While the bride and groom themselves will be in Tamil Nadu, India, guests will be able to join in and enjoy the wedding from across the world, using digital avatars who will appear in virtual reality.
One of the most special aspects is that the virtual reception allows them to have Janaganandhini’s late father there.
Her dad died in 2021 but they have created a special avatar to appear at the reception.
“He will be in the avatar to welcome the guests and that’s the gift I can give to her, which altogether will be an emotional moment for both of our families,” Dinesh said.

Dinesh got the idea after watching a YouTube video about the metaverse and he thought it would work for their wedding.
He said: “My fiancée also liked the idea.
“I have been into crypto and blockchain technology and since blockchain is the basic technology of the metaverse, when my wedding was fixed, I thought of having a reception in the metaverse.”
Guests will choose a generic male or female avatar and enter their name for identification by using their unique credentials and logging in.
They can then navigate around with a keyboard, mouse or touchscreen controls.
People can even virtually shake hands and interact.
The event is believed to be India’s first-ever metaverse marriage and is part of a project at the Indian Institute of Technology, Madras.
Dinesh said: “It’s indeed a special feeling for us. It’s unique and we’re delighted to go ahead.”
Dinesh and Janaganandhini expect between 2,500 and 5,000 friends and relatives from across the world to join their big day.
The virtual aspect also allows them to celebrate with all their friends and family despite lockdown restrictions in Tamil Nadu.
